“Wash yourselves purify yourselves, remove the evil of your deeds from before my eyes. Learn to do good, seek justice, vindicate the victim, render justice to the orphan, take up the grievance of the widow.”

We see part of this discussion quite clearly here. God is really angry at doing evil, and says to do good instead. He then defines some good things to do, that were not being done that rendered people evil. Specifically, being just and compassionate and sticking up for the victim, the widow and the orphan (the weakest members of society).

The only transgression that God can never forgive we claim, is taking his name in vain. It’s actually, in a way, worse than murder. This does not mean cussing.

The unforgivable sin is doing evil in His name - like claiming that He doesn’t want you striving for social justice while cloaking yourself as His representative. More on that point later, it is a recurring theme that religious hypocrites should be especially worried about - or would be, if they actually believed in the God of Jacob.
